tvN‘s new weekend series Hi Bye, Mama! has run into an unexpected crisis caused by the frightening spread of COVID-19 (the new Coronavirus).

According to the exclusive report by the local entertainment news website OSEN on March 1, the production team of Hi Bye, Mama! temporarily canceled all schedules of shooting because one of the staff recently had a check-up for COVID-19 and is self-isolating at home. After the halt of filming, and the rest crew of Hi Bye, Mama! is waiting on the results of the COVID-19 test. Through OSEN, the production team made a statement that it would stop shooting the drama until tomorrow (March 2, KST), the day when the results of the test come out.

Hi Bye, Mama!, which is Kim Tae Hee‘s first appearance in the small screen in five years, has been praised and popular thanks to her stable and passionate acting. However, it’s highly possible for the drama to suffer a major setback if the questionable staff would be diagnosed with COVID-19 eventually.
